The owner of the GM property in St. Catharines has finally paid its taxes.
The City of St. Catharines received a cheque from Bayshore Groups at the end of the day Thursday , just four days before the matter landed in court.
The city was set to argue that it be allowed to take over the Ontario Street property and sell it in a tax sale.
But local councillor Matt Siscoe says that won't be happening.
He tells CKTB's Matt Holmes the payment takes away the "hammer" the city had to try and get movement on the project.
Bayshore Groups purchased the property from General Motors in June 2014 for $12.5 million.
